Maximum SDU Size

Specify the maximum AAL-5 service data unit (SDU) size supported by the designated LES/BUS. The SDU is the information part of AAL-5 protocol data unit (PDU). The possible values are 1516, 4544, 9234 and 18190 (default: 1516) regardless the ELAN type.

Note

On a real Ethernet network, the maximum data frame length is 1492 or 1500 bytes. However, up to 18190-byte frames are supported on an ELAN as stated above. You may know the inconsistency with the

length field in an IEEE 802.3 frame which should be less than 1536 (X′0600′). But the inconsistency is resolved on the the IEEE 802.3

LANE by placing the value 0 in the length field when the IEEE 802.3 LANE frame is longer than 1536.

On the other hand, you must specify 1516 for the maximum SDU size when your ATM network attached to a real Ethernet network via an ATM bridge which doesnt have fragment capability.

ELAN Name

Specify the Emulated LAN name. The default value is

IBM_lantype_LANn, with lantype set to ETHERNET or TOKEN_RING based on the ELAN type, and n set to 1 or 2 based on the server ID. For example, the default ELAN name for the Ethernet LES/BUS with server ID 1 is IBM_ETHERNET_LAN1.

LEC Parameters

The integrated LEC function supports the TCP/IP protocol over

Forum-Compliant LAN Emulation and provides a node management interface to a Telnet station or to a SNMP manager.

To configure the LEC, use the SET DEVICE LAN_EMULATION_CLIENT command with the following parameters:

ELAN Type

Specify the ELAN type to which the LEC belongs. The valid options are ETH (Ethernet LANE) or TR (token-ring LANE).

Ethernet Type

Specify the Ethernet type when the ELAN type is Ethernet. The default setting is 802.3 and the Ethernet type should be the same as the communicating device. Note that there are many devices that have the other Ethernet type (DIX/Ethernet V2) as the default.

IP Address

The IP address to be assigned to the switch. This must be unique. And if the IBM 8285 is configured with multiple IP addresses, they have to be on different IP networks because they are treated as the IP interfaces of an IP node.
